π The Coding Train: 5.1 Autonomous Steering Agents Introduction - The Nature of Code
YouTube
5.1 Autonomous Steering Agents Introduction - The Nature of Code
Welcome to Chapter 5! In this video, I discuss the concept of an autonomous agent and provide an overview of the JavaScript / p5.js coding examples to come. Code: https://thecodingtrain.com/tracks/the-nature-of-code-2/noc/5-autonomous-agents/1-steering-agentsβ¦
π The Coding Train: Coding Challenge 162: Self-Avoiding Walk
YouTube
Coding Challenge 162: Self-Avoiding Walk
It's finally time to attempt a Self-Avoiding Walk! In this video, I quickly visualize a simple JavaScript p5.js implementation of a self-avoiding walk. I then tackle the more complex problem of backtracking to find a solution to a space-filling self-avoidingβ¦
π The Coding Train: MoveNet vs. PoseNet? (Coding Train Live!)
YouTube
MoveNet vs. PoseNet? (Coding Train Live!)
To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website: http://thecodingtrain.com/
π¬Discord: https://discord.gg/hPuGy2gβ¦
π Website: http://thecodingtrain.com/
π¬Discord: https://discord.gg/hPuGy2gβ¦
π The Coding Train: 5.3 Flee, Pursue, Evade - The Nature of Code
YouTube
5.3 Flee, Pursue, Evade - The Nature of Code
Continuing my quest to explore all the steering behaviors from Craig Reynoldsβ 1999 paper, in this video I tackle flee, pursue, and evade (all in JavaScript with p5.js). Code: https://thecodingtrain.com/tracks/the-nature-of-code-2/noc/5-autonomous-agents/3β¦
π The Coding Train: Steering Behaviors: I got Flee and Evade wrong!
YouTube
Steering Behaviors: I got Flee and Evade wrong!
To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website: http://thecodingtrain.com/
π¬Discord: https://discord.gg/hPuGy2gβ¦
π Website: http://thecodingtrain.com/
π¬Discord: https://discord.gg/hPuGy2gβ¦
π The Coding Train: 5.4 Arrive Steering Behavior - The Nature of Code
YouTube
5.4 Arrive Steering Behavior - The Nature of Code
It's finally time for me to tackle a JavaScript (p5.js) implementation of the "arrival" steering behavior from Craig Reynolds' 1999 paper Steering Behaviors For Autonomous Characters!
https://thecodingtrain.com/learning/nature-of-code/5.4-arrive.html
πΉοΈβ¦
https://thecodingtrain.com/learning/nature-of-code/5.4-arrive.html
πΉοΈβ¦
π The Coding Train: Coding with Processing Release 0001 Alpha -- Happy 20th!
YouTube
Coding with Processing Release 0001 Alpha -- Happy 20th!
Processing was officially launched with βRelease 0001 β built 9 August 2001 in Japan, 6:01:26pm (5am Eastern).β In this live stream I will attempt to run the original Processing 0001 alpha release!
It's a distributed, worldwide party! Celebrate the 20thβ¦
It's a distributed, worldwide party! Celebrate the 20thβ¦
π The Coding Train: BΓ©zier curves (Coding Challenge 163)
YouTube
BΓ©zier curves (Coding Challenge 163)
Have you ever wanted to know more about bΓ©zier curves in p5.js? Thanks to a generous donation from Jason Oswald, I do a deep dive exploring the bΓ©zier curve function and the math behind the algorithm? Code: https://thecodingtrain.com/challenges/163-bezierβ¦
π The Coding Train: How to Make a Pull Request #shorts
YouTube
How to Make a Pull Request #shorts
#shorts https://github.com/CodingTrain/Express-Stops
π Website: http://thecodingtrain.com/
πΎ Share Your Creation! https://thecodingtrain.com/Guides/community-contribution-guide.html
π© Suggest Topics: https://github.com/CodingTrain/Rainbow-Topics
π‘ GitHub:β¦
π Website: http://thecodingtrain.com/
πΎ Share Your Creation! https://thecodingtrain.com/Guides/community-contribution-guide.html
π© Suggest Topics: https://github.com/CodingTrain/Rainbow-Topics
π‘ GitHub:β¦
π The Coding Train: 5.5 Wander Steering Behavior - The Nature of Code
YouTube
5.5 Wander Steering Behavior - The Nature of Code
Craig Reynolds' "Wander" steering behavior is one of my favorites! In this video, I implement my take on it in JavaScript with p5.js and encourage you to invent your own version! https://thecodingtrain.com/learning/nature-of-code/5.5-wander.html
p5.js Webβ¦
p5.js Webβ¦
π The Coding Train: Coding Train Live: Back to School!
YouTube
Coding Train Live: Back to School!
To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
Exploring Wander and Containment steering behaviors along with communityβ¦
Exploring Wander and Containment steering behaviors along with communityβ¦
π The Coding Train: Coding Train Live: Processing Community Catalog
YouTube
Coding Train Live: Processing Community Catalog
Let's contribute to the Processing Community Catalog!
π‘To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website: htβ¦
π‘To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website: htβ¦
π The Coding Train: 5.6 Vector Dot Product (Scalar Projection) - The Nature of Code
YouTube
5.6 Vector Dot Product (Scalar Projection) - The Nature of Code
This video covers the dot product and scalar projection with p5.js and vectors, concepts that Iβll need for finding the distance between a point and a line which will lead to the path following steering behavior in the next video! Code: https://thecodingβ¦
π The Coding Train: Coding Train Live: Exploring New Studio and a Coding Challenge?
YouTube
Coding Train Live: Exploring New Studio and a Coding Challenge?
π It's a new studio (again)! π
Sign up for the CuriosityStream + Nebula bundle with a 26% exclusive discount ($14.79 for a full year!) at https://curiositystream.com/codingtrain
π» https://thecodingtrain.com/CodingChallenges
π» https://editor.p5js.org/coβ¦
Sign up for the CuriosityStream + Nebula bundle with a 26% exclusive discount ($14.79 for a full year!) at https://curiositystream.com/codingtrain
π» https://thecodingtrain.com/CodingChallenges
π» https://editor.p5js.org/coβ¦
π The Coding Train: 5.7 Path Following (Steering) - Nature of Code
YouTube
5.7 Path Following (Steering) - Nature of Code
Continuing the quest to implement all of Craig Reynoldsβ steering behaviors in JavaScript with p5.js, in this video I tackle path following! Code: https://thecodingtrain.com/tracks/the-nature-of-code-2/noc/5-autonomous-agents/7-path-following
p5.js Web Editorβ¦
p5.js Web Editorβ¦
π The Coding Train: Coding Train Live: Shaders and Autoencoders
YouTube
Coding Train Live: Shaders and Autoencoders
Things I don't really know about: Shaders and Autoencoders!
π‘To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website:β¦
π‘To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website:β¦
π The Coding Train: Coding Water Ripples with Shaders and p5.js #TeamSeas
YouTube
Coding Water Ripples with Shaders and p5.js #TeamSeas
π Don't trash your code. Help clean up the ocean with #TeamSeas! π Learn more at https://teamseas.org Thanks so much to CuriosityStream for donating their sponsor time to TeamSeas. Get Nebula/CuriosityStream for 26% off! https://curiositystream.com/codingtrainβ¦
π The Coding Train: Coding Train Live: Autoencoders!
YouTube
Coding Train Live: Autoencoders!
Coding an Autoencoder with Tensorflow.js!
π‘To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website: http://thecodingtrain.com/β¦
π‘To learn more about Brilliant, go to https://brilliant.org/CodingTrain and sign up for free. The first 200 people that go to that link will get 20% off the annual Premium subscription.
π Website: http://thecodingtrain.com/β¦
π The Coding Train: Coding Train Live: Autoencoders Part 2
YouTube
Coding Train Live: Autoencoders Part 2
Continuing Autoencoders with Tensorflow.js (part 1: https://youtu.be/Y9w2PYfIf34)
π‘Sign up for the CuriosityStream + Nebula bundle with a 26% exclusive discount ($14.79 for a full year!) at https://curiositystream.com/codingtrain
π Website: http://thecodingtrain.com/β¦
π‘Sign up for the CuriosityStream + Nebula bundle with a 26% exclusive discount ($14.79 for a full year!) at https://curiositystream.com/codingtrain
π Website: http://thecodingtrain.com/β¦